Transaction 76c2d8a97d9981674521933126a2b5a0e4230e21e19e7c3103b8c158dd5f0291

1 Input
2 Outputs
  • 76c2d8a97d9981674521933126a2b5a0e4230e21e19e7c3103b8c158dd5f0291:0
  • value  5763
    address  14rSSrBm6Q2e9eECXS7YaCFp5Cct54KD65
  • 76c2d8a97d9981674521933126a2b5a0e4230e21e19e7c3103b8c158dd5f0291:1
  • value  528368
    address  1PifTSKjtBTYdeMmj7h4U1Qg633NCLJx8V